多区域和多语言SEO终极指南(二)
已经阅读了多区域和多语言SEO终极指南系列之第一篇的用户,初步具备有多区域和多语言SEO操作技巧。在这篇将继续深入探索多区域和多语言SEO策略。
站长工具定位地理位置
使用国家代码顶级域名(ccTLD)明确的告知用户和搜索引擎你的网站没有针对任何特定的区域,所以这是没有必要使用ccTLD为了geotarget一个特定的国家。在多区域和多语言SEO终极指南系列之第一篇已经提到使用目录或子域进行国家和地区定位。
谷歌网站管理员工具允许通用顶级域名(如.com和.net )与设定目标地理区域工具手动地理定位,操作步骤如下:
在网站站长工具首页上,点击所需的网站;在网站配置下,单击设置;在地理目标部分,选择您想要的选项;
如果你想确保你的网站不与任何国家或地区相关的,选择不公开。
谷歌指出,如果你的网站定位不止一个国家,设置目标区域通常是没有意义,因为地理位置设置可能会限制你网站内容推广的范围。
服务器位置
很多人认为,做多区域和多语言SEO的时候,网站的服务器位置是一个大问题。以前服务器位置在某种程度上确实是影响很大,由于现在很多IDC都使用分布式内容分发网络(CDN ),服务器的地理位置显得不那么重要了。谷歌:“服务器位置越接近你的用户越好,但是,一些网站使用分布式内容分发网络(CDN ),我们尽量不会把服务器的位置视为特别重要。”
服务器位置是一些已经落后的优化考虑因素了,真的希望谷歌把这些老旧的影响人的操作的资料的从搜索引擎上面移除,因为它会严重的误导初学者。
用Rel=”Alternate” hreflang制定区域
现在开始谈论hreflang标记,rel=”alternate” hreflang=”x” 注释用来帮助谷歌(Google)把相关的内容推送给对应用户的所使用的语言和所在的地理位置,当同一内容有多个版本的时 候,根据用户调整到特定的区域的目标用户。
假设您将网页的英语版本托管在 www.域名.com上,而将其西班牙语版本托管在 es.域名.com上。您可通过以下三种途径之一告知 Google:
途径一:标头中的 HTML link 元素
在 www.域名.com 的 HTML head 部分,添加一个 link 元素,该元素指向此网页在 es.域名.com 上的西班牙语版本,如下所示:
<link rel="alternate" hreflang="es" href="http://es.域名.com/" />途径二:HTTP 标头
如果您发布的是非 HTML 文件(如 PDF),则可使用 HTTP 标头来标识某个网址的不同语言版本:
Link: <http://es.域名.com/>; rel="alternate"; hreflang="es"
要在 Link HTTP 标头中指定多个 hreflang 值,请用英文逗号将这些值隔开,如下所示:
Link: <http://es.域名.com/>; rel="alternate"; hreflang="es",<http://de.域名.com/>; rel="alternate"; hreflang="de"途径三:站点地图
除了使用标记以外,您还可通过站点地图提交语言版本信息。
需要注意的是hreflang属性的值用于标识备用网址的语言(以ISO 639-1格式表示)和/或区域(以ISO 3166-1 Alpha 2格式表示),例如:
de:德语内容,不限区域en-GB:英语内容,面向英国用户de-ES:德语内容,面向西班牙用户
请勿仅指定国家/地区代码!Google 不会自动从国家/地区代码中衍生出语言。如果您希望简化标记,则可仅指定语言代码。在语言代码后面添加国家/地区代码可使相应网页仅面向特定区域显示。例如:
be:白俄罗斯语内容,不限区域(比利时法语区除外)nl-be:荷兰语内容,仅面向比利时fr-be:法语内容,仅面向比利时x-default hreflang属性值
那么,当有人访问你的网站,你没有一个登陆页面的情况下会发生什么?也许你希望他们登陆一个普通的主页,或者他们可以选择自己的国家或语言的页面。
多亏了一个新的点标记从谷歌称为“x-default,“现在你可以指定你的目标区域以外的用户默认页。当指定您的特定区域的登陆页面与hreflang,您将使用价值”x-default”来表示该网页的情况下,你不默认有一个特定区域的登陆页面。因此,你可以使用站点地图文件或使用 HTML link 标记(如下所示)为这组网页添加注释:
<link rel="alternate" href="http://域名.com/en-ie" hreflang="en-ie" />
<link rel="alternate" href="http://域名.com/en-ca" hreflang="en-ca" />
<link rel="alternate" href="http://域名.com/en-au" hreflang="en-au" />
<link rel="alternate" href="http://域名.com/en" hreflang="en" />
对于语言/国家(或地区)选择器或自动重定向首页,您还应为 hreflang 值“x-default”添加注释:
<link rel="alternate" href="http://域名.com/" hreflang="x-default" />
以上,http://example.com会默认页面为用户以外的英国,美国或澳大利亚。
总结
综上所述,介绍多区域和多语言SEO定位地理位置方法:谷歌站长工具设置地理位置、服务器位置和使用x-default hreflang属性。
此文为捷西网络原创内容,特此声明!永久链接:<http://business.jiexi-it.com/news/1441217406>。转载请保留此信息及相应链接。 返回搜狐,查看更多
责任编辑: